MISO
In this role, you'll analyze complex technical data to determine the most cost-effective mix of new generation resources and supply options, ensuring system reliability and adaptability to evolving policies, technologies, and market conditions. Your insights will inform MISO members, stakeholders, and regulators on the economic and reliability impacts of emerging energy policies. You will utilize advanced modeling tools such as PLEXOS, PROMOD, and PSS/E to support your analyses.
What You'll Do:
Develop future grid planning scenarios over a 20-year horizon, considering economic shifts, policy changes, and technological advancements.
Support resource planning by running capacity expansion simulations with tools like PLEXOS and other modeling software.
Communicate complex data insights clearly through visualizations and narratives that highlight key implications.
Enhance MISO's economic modeling frameworks for the bulk power system using leading simulation tools.
Gather, validate, and analyze input data from various sources to produce accurate and actionable reports.
This position offers a unique opportunity to combine technical expertise with strategic planning to shape a reliable, sustainable, and economically efficient energy future.
Requirements:
Bachelor's degree in Electrical Engineering, Computer Engineering, or related fields.
Minimum of three years of relevant industry experience.
Preferred but not required:
Master's degree in Electrical Engineering, Systems Planning, or related fields.
Experience with resource planning, economic modeling (e.g., PLEXOS, PROMOD), power systems engineering, or energy policy.
Experience working with ISOs, RTOs, regulatory agencies, or utilities.
